Technical Field
The utility model belongs to the technical field of the aerial working instrument and specifically relates to an auxiliary lifting device for aerial working instrument is related to.
Background
At present, the most of the height distance between the ceiling of a floor to be decorated and the ground is 2.6 meters to 7 meters, an electric hammer is generally used for drilling holes when the holes are drilled on the ceiling of the floor, one or more scaffolds (or ladders) are required to be assembled firstly to raise a working platform during drilling, then a worker climbs the working platform and holds the electric hammer to drill the ceiling, and the drilling mode has the problems of complex operation, inconvenience in use, poor safety and the like.
In order to solve the problems, a lifting device is designed by the technical personnel in the field, and the problem that the electric hammer is difficult to drill is solved. However, most of lifting devices in the prior art are large in size and heavy in weight, operators are troublesome to carry and use, and the lifting device is very inconvenient, the lifting height of the lifting device is limited, the lifting device can only adapt to certain operating environments with low heights, and cannot work if the lifting height exceeds the height range of the lifting device, so that the limitation is large, the lifting structure of the existing lifting device is complex, the operation is inconvenient, and the stability and the reliability are poor.
For this reason, improvements have yet to be made by the relevant practitioner.

Detailed Description
The present invention will be described in further detail with reference to the following embodiments shown in the drawings.
As shown in fig. 1 to 5, an embodiment of the present invention provides an auxiliary lifting device, which includes a bottom frame 1, a vertical rod 2, a lifting rod assembly 3 and a fixing frame 4 for external tools. The base frame 1 is provided with a caster 10, the lower end of the upright rod 2 is fixed on the base frame 1, the lower end of the lifting rod component 3 is sleeved in the upright rod 2 in a vertically telescopic manner, and the fixing frame 4 for external tools is arranged at the upper end of the lifting rod component 3. The lifting rod assembly is characterized by further comprising a manual control mechanism 5 used for controlling the lifting rod assembly 3 to stretch up and down relative to the upright rod 2, wherein the manual control mechanism 5 comprises a transmission rack 51, a transmission gear 52, a rotating shaft 53 and a handle 54, the transmission rack 51 is vertically arranged on the surface of one side of the lower end of the lifting rod assembly 3 and can extend out or retract into the upright rod 2 along with the lower end of the lifting rod assembly 3, an opening 21 is hollowed in the side wall of one side, facing the transmission rack 51, of the upper end of the upright rod 2, a gear support 55 located near the opening 21 is further arranged at the upper end of the upright rod 2, the rotating shaft 53 is rotatably installed on the gear support 55, the transmission gear 52 is installed on the rotating shaft 53, one part of the transmission gear 52 penetrates through the opening 21 to be meshed with the transmission rack 51, and the handle 54 is connected with one end of the rotating shaft 53.
When the lifting rod assembly 3 needs to be controlled to lift, the handle 54 is only required to be rotated, the transmission gear 52 is driven to rotate through the rotating shaft 53, and the transmission rack 51 meshed with the transmission gear 52 moves upwards or downwards, so that the lifting rod assembly 3 can extend upwards or contract downwards relative to the upright rod 2, and the purpose of lifting is achieved. In the structure, the lifting control is realized through the transmission matching of the transmission gear and the transmission rack, so that the lifting stability can be ensured, and the rotation operation of the handle is easy and labor-saving.

When the lifting adjustment is not performed normally, the lock block 62 is under the action of the lock torsion spring 63, the upper stop portion 621 of the lock block is clamped in the corresponding tooth space 611 of the lock gear 61, so as to lock the lock gear 61 and the rotating shaft 53 connected with the lock gear 61, and then the lifting rod assembly 3 is locked at the current position and cannot be lifted accidentally, thereby ensuring safety. When the lifting rod assembly 3 needs to be lifted and lowered, the locking block 62 is opened to enable the upper stopping portion 621 to be separated from the tooth gap 611 of the locking gear 61, and then the handle 54 is rotated to control the lifting.
In the utility model, one end of the connecting handle 54 of the rotating shaft 53 is provided with a sleeve 56 perpendicular to the rotating shaft 53, and the handle 54 comprises a long rod 541 with a length several times longer than that of the sleeve 56 and movably sleeved on the sleeve 56 and a hand holding portion 542 arranged at two ends of the long rod 541. In this structure, the design of the long rod portion 541 helps to increase the moment arm when the handle 54 rotates, so that the rotation operation of the handle 54 is easier and more labor-saving.

In order to prevent the axial displacement of the rotating shaft 53 on the two fixing plates 551 and 552, limit stoppers 57 engaged with the inner side surfaces of the two fixing plates 551 and 552 are respectively hooked to both ends of the rotating shaft 53.

Therefore, when the upward extension of the lifting rod assembly 3 is not enough to meet the requirement of the device on the height, the height of the device can be increased by the upward extension of the lifting rod unit 31, and during specific adjustment, only the locking screw 32 needs to be loosened, and then the corresponding telescopic rod unit 31 is pulled upwards to a required position and then the locking screw 32 is screwed.
The utility model discloses an auxiliary lifting device can use with multiple aerial working tool is supporting to the electric hammer example, passes through when needs the utility model discloses an auxiliary lifting device comes auxiliary electric hammer to carry out drilling operation to the floor ceiling, only needs to install this electric hammer 8 and fix on external for the instrument mount 4, then through auxiliary lifting device with this electric hammer 8 rise to required high position carry out drilling operation can, very convenient.
